As supply chain management continues to improve, wooden pallets remain essential in industrial logistics while also gaining attention for their manufacturing quality and extended applications. Understanding how they are produced and used can help buyers make more cost-effective decisions.
In terms of manufacturing, wooden pallets are typically made from pine, poplar, or hardwood through processes such as cutting, drying, shaping, and assembly. Proper drying controls moisture content and reduces the risk of warping or cracking. Assembly is usually completed with nailing or reinforced structures to ensure strength and load stability. For export purposes, pallets must undergo heat treatment or fumigation to comply with international phytosanitary standards such as ISPM 15, ensuring smooth customs clearance.
Beyond traditional logistics uses such as storage, transportation, and handling, wooden pallets also have practical applications in everyday settings. They can serve as low-cost support platforms in temporary storage, be used in retail or exhibition displays, and even be repurposed into simple furniture or decorative elements, supporting sustainable reuse.
